8.5. ライトバックスロットル
ページキャッシュはダーティデータを長く保持しすぎる傾向があるため、Ceph はカーネルのライトバック動作の一部を複製します。
- filestore_wbthrottle_enable
- 説明
- ファイルストアのライトバックスロットルを有効にします。ファイルストアのライトバックスロットルは、各ファイルストアの同期前にコミットされていない大量のデータが蓄積されるのを防ぐために使用されます。(エキスパートのみ)。
- タイプ
- ブール値
- デフォルト
-
true
- filestore_wbthrottle_btrfs_bytes_start_flusher
- 説明
- Ceph が btrfs ファイルシステムのバックグラウンドフラッシュを開始するダーティーバイトしきい値。
- タイプ
- 64 ビット未署名の整数
- デフォルト
-
41943040
- filestore_wbthrottle_btrfs_bytes_hard_limit
- 説明
- フラッシャーが btrfs に追いつくまで、Ceph が I/O のスロットルを開始するダーティーバイトのしきい値。
- タイプ
- 64 ビット未署名の整数
- デフォルト
-
419430400
- filestore_wbthrottle_btrfs_ios_start_flusher
- 説明
- Ceph が btrfs のバックグラウンドフラッシュを開始するダーティ I/O しきい値。
- タイプ
- 64 ビット未署名の整数
- デフォルト
-
500
- filestore_wbthrottle_btrfs_ios_hard_limit
- 説明
- フラッシャーが btrfs に追いつくまで、Ceph が IO のスロットルを開始するダーティー I/O しきい値。
- タイプ
- 64 ビット未署名の整数
- デフォルト
-
5000
- filestore_wbthrottle_btrfs_inodes_start_flusher
- 説明
- Ceph が btrfs のバックグラウンドフラッシュを開始するダーティ inode しきい値。
- タイプ
- 64 ビット未署名の整数
- デフォルト
-
500
- filestore_wbthrottle_btrfs_inodes_hard_limit
- 説明
-
フラッシャが btrfs に追いつくまで、Ceph が IO のスロットルを開始するダーティ inode しきい値。
fd
制限未満である必要があります。 - タイプ
- 64 ビット未署名の整数
- デフォルト
-
5000
- filestore_wbthrottle_xfs_bytes_start_flusher
- 説明
- Ceph が XFS ファイルシステムのバックグラウンドフラッシュを開始するダーティーバイトのしきい値。
- タイプ
- 64 ビット未署名の整数
- デフォルト
-
41943040
- filestore_wbthrottle_xfs_bytes_hard_limit
- 説明
- フラッシャーが XFS に追いつくまで、Ceph が IO のスロットルを開始するダーティーバイトのしきい値。
- タイプ
- 64 ビット未署名の整数
- デフォルト
-
419430400
- filestore_wbthrottle_xfs_ios_start_flusher
- 説明
- Ceph が XFS のバックグラウンドフラッシュを開始するダーティ I/O しきい値。
- タイプ
- 64 ビット未署名の整数
- デフォルト
-
500
- filestore_wbthrottle_xfs_ios_hard_limit
- 説明
- フラッシャーが XFS に追いつくまで、Ceph が IO のスロットルを開始するダーティー I/O しきい値。
- タイプ
- 64 ビット未署名の整数
- デフォルト
-
5000
- filestore_wbthrottle_xfs_inodes_start_flusher
- 説明
- Ceph が XFS のバックグラウンドフラッシュを開始するダーティ inode しきい値。
- タイプ
- 64 ビット未署名の整数
- デフォルト
-
500
- filestore_wbthrottle_xfs_inodes_hard_limit
- 説明
-
フラッシャが XFS に追いつくまで、Ceph が IO のスロットルを開始するダーティ inode しきい値。
fd
制限未満である必要があります。 - タイプ
- 64 ビット未署名の整数
- デフォルト
-
5000